Indicators of Drafts and Air Leaks





Exactly how can property owners identify drafts and air leakages around their home windows? House owners can start by performing a basic visual assessment, trying to find spaces in between the home window frame and the wall surface. Furthermore, they can use their hands to feel for cold air going into during wintertime months. A much more effective method involves utilizing a lit candle or scent stick; if the fire flickers or smoke moves, this indicates air flow. An additional technique is to look for condensation on the glass, which may recommend poor sealing. Seasonal temperature level adjustments can also expose drafts, as windows might really feel noticeably colder in winter months. Homeowners could consider making use of a home energy audit solution, which utilizes customized tools to recognize air leakages. Dealing with these drafts is crucial not only for convenience but additionally for energy effectiveness, as air leaks can bring about raised home heating and cooling prices. Appropriate detection is the very first step toward reliable home window repair service.

Recognizing Condensation Issues



While condensation on home windows is frequently viewed as a small hassle, it can suggest underlying issues that, if left unaddressed, may result in substantial damage. This sensation happens when cozy, wet air comes into contact with cooler home window surfaces, causing water droplets to create. Relentless condensation can suggest poor insulation or ventilation within a home, leading to raised moisture degrees. Gradually, this excess dampness can add to mold development and wood rot, endangering the architectural integrity of window frameworks and surrounding areas.


Home owners ought to keep an eye on locations with frequent condensation, particularly between double-paned home windows, as this may indicate seal failing. Regularly pop over to this site inspecting for indications of dampness or mold can help capture problems early. To mitigate condensation problems, boosting ventilation, making use of dehumidifiers, and making sure proper insulation can be efficient remedies. Dealing with these factors immediately can assist maintain window top quality and enhance general home convenience.
